STUARTS DRAFT:
Floyd Curtis Wright, 62, of Staunton passed away Sunday, September 21, 2014 at his residence.
Mr. Wright was born December 11, 1951 in Staunton, a son of the late Floyd C. and Ruby (Masoncup) Wright.
Floyd grew up in Third Presbyterian Church in Staunton. He was a career truck driver for Reo Distribution, and was Driver of the Year in 2014. He enjoyed the outdoors and sharing meals with his family and friends.
Mr. Wright is survived by a son, Christian Wright and his companion April Peters and her daughter Alison Peters of Spottswood; two sisters, Mary W. McLear, and Kay W. Snyder and husband Boyd, all of Staunton; three nephews, Garland T. Eutsler, II and wife Carolynn Rubino of Stuarts Draft; Christopher D. Eutsler of Stuarts Draft, and Dennis W. Pierce and wife Debbie of Staunton; and his extended family at Reo Distribution.
The family will receive friends 6 – 8:00 p.m., Tuesday, September 23, 2014 at Coffman Funeral Home and Crematory.
A graveside service will be conducted at 11:00 a.m. Wednesday, September 24, 2014 in Thornrose Cemetery by Pastor Jack Wilkers.
It is suggested that memorial contributions be made to Hospice of the Shenandoah, P.O. Box 215, Fishersville, Virginia 22939.
Coffman Funeral Home and Crematory, 230 Frontier Drive, Staunton is in charge of his arrangements.
